Abstract
BACKGROUND: Practical screening strategies are necessary to detect neurocognitive impairment of all severities in HIV populations, which remains prevalent despite highly active antiretroviral therapy and requires full neuropsychological testing for diagnosis. We aimed to develop a brief and clinically feasible battery to screen for HIV-associated neurocognitive disorders (HAND) in resource-limited settings even where English is not the native language.Entities:

MoCA, IHDS, and top 15 3-test combinations ranked according to the area under the curve (AUC) in Receiver Operating Characteristic analysis
| Combination | Tests | AUC | 95% CI |
|---|---|---|---|
| MoCA alone | 0.516 | [0.355, 0.677] | |
| IHDS alone | 0.572 | [0.413, 0.731] | |
| 1 | MoCA + SR + Stroop Word | 0.857 | [0.752, 0.962] |
| 2 | MoCA + CF + Stroop Word | 0.854 | [0.748, 0.960] |
| 3 | MoCA + SR + CF | 0.836 | [0.727, 0.945] |
| 4 | MoCA + ROCF + SR | 0.832 | [0.721, 0.944] |
| 5 | MoCA + SR + Stroop Name | 0.815 | [0.696, 0.934] |
